Types of Bonuses You’ll See

- Welcome/Sign-up Bonus: A matching deposit bonus (e.g., 100% up to $200) often paired with free spins. This is the most generous promotion but also the most tightly regulated by wagering requirements.

- No-Deposit Bonus: A small amount of bonus money or free spins credited just for signing up. Lower value but lower risk.

- Free Spins: Spins on specific slots, sometimes bundled with deposit bonuses or awarded independently.

- Reload Bonus: Ongoing deposit bonuses for existing players, often smaller than the welcome offer.

- Cashback: A percentage of net losses returned over a set period (daily, weekly, monthly).

- Loyalty/VIP Programs: Points for every real-money bet that can be exchanged for cash, bonuses, or other perks. VIP tiers may offer bespoke offers.

- Tournaments and Prize Drops: Competitions or targeted promotions that award cash, spins, or physical prizes.

Key Terms and Mechanics

- Wagering Requirement (WR): The number of times you must wager the bonus (or bonus + deposit) before withdrawal. Example: 30x on a $100 bonus requires $3,000 in bets.

- Contribution/Game Weighting: Not all games count equally toward WRs. Slots often count 100%, while table games, video poker, and live dealer games may count less or not at all.

- Max Bet: A cap on the size of each bet while a bonus is active (e.g., $5). Violating this can void winnings.

- Max Cashout: Some bonuses limit how much you can withdraw from winnings generated by the bonus.

- Expiry: Bonuses and associated wagering requirements usually expire after a set time (e.g., 7–30 days).

- Eligible Games: Promotions typically specify which games are allowed or excluded.

- Minimum Deposit: The smallest deposit that qualifies for a deposit bonus.

Calculating Real Value: A Simple Example

Suppose PrimeCasino offers a 100% match up to $200 with a 30x WR on the bonus amount. You deposit $100 and get a $100 bonus:

- Wagering requirement = $100 bonus × 30 = $3,000.

- If the WR applies to (deposit + bonus), it would be ($200 × 30) = $6,000.

Always check which base the WR is applied to.

Tips to Maximize Returns

1. Read the Terms Before Accepting

This cannot be overstated. Check WR base (bonus vs deposit+bonus), game weighting, max bet, expiry, and max cashout. A seemingly generous bonus can be poor value once you know the conditions.

2. Favor Low Wagering Requirements

Smaller WRs make it easier to convert bonus funds to withdrawable cash. A 20x WR is considerably better than 40x; prefer offers with lower multipliers.

3. Prioritize 100% Contribution Games (Slots)

Since slots usually contribute 100% toward WRs and are fast to play, they’re the most efficient way to clear bonuses. Choose high RTP slots (96%+) and balance volatility to suit your bankroll — medium volatility is often best for clearing WRs without massive swings.

4. Mind the Max Bet

Use a betting size that complies with the max bet rule and stretches your bankroll. Betting the maximum allowed is rarely optimal; smaller, consistent bets reduce the risk of busting your bonus before clearing the WR.

5. Work with Your Bankroll: Bet Sizing Strategy

Divide your bonus (plus any eligible deposit) into many small bets to give you time and spins to meet WRs. Example: If you have $100 and a $3,000 WR, play $0.50–$1 spins on slots rather than $5–$10 bets.

6. Use Games with Predictable RTP and Low House Edge (when allowed)

If table games count toward the WR (some partial-weight contributions apply), favor low-edge variants — e.g., basic blackjack strategies on versions that contribute reasonably. Be cautious: many casinos give minimal credit for table games to encourage slot play.

7. Prioritize No-Deposit and Low-Deposit Offers for Testing

No-deposit and small deposit offers let you test the casino’s payout process, customer support, and game selection without risking much. They’re also useful for trying to meet small WRs with low risk.

8. Combine Bonuses Carefully

Some casinos allow stacking promotions (e.g., a welcome bonus + free spins). Check for exclusions — sometimes the use of one offer disqualifies you from another. Use reload bonuses and loyalty rewards to extend play after clearing the initial offer.

9. Time Your Withdrawals and KYC

Submit identity verification documents early. Delayed KYC can hold up withdrawals after you clear WRs. If you rush to withdraw before verification, the casino may withhold funds pending documentation.

10. Track Progress and Set Limits

Keep a record of how much of the WR you’ve cleared and how much time remains. Use deposit limits and loss limits to avoid chasing losses. Know when the maths no longer favors further play.

11. Understand Volatility vs RTP

High RTP doesn’t guarantee short-term success. Low volatility means steadier, smaller wins — ideal for clearing WRs. High volatility can produce a jackpot but also quickly exhaust your bonus.

12. Watch for Bonus Abuse Traps

Avoid “bonus hunting” methods that attempt to exploit loopholes (e.g., hedging across accounts, bot play). PrimeCasino and other reputable sites monitor play patterns and will cancel winnings and close accounts for suspected abuse.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

- Ignoring Max Cashout: You might meet WRs but be limited to a capped payout.

- Playing Wrong Games: Using excluded or low-contributing games prolongs WRs.

- Chasing Losses: Increasing bet sizes aggressively often destroys the bonus.

- Multiple Accounts: Creating extra accounts violates terms and risks losing funds and bonuses.

- Delayed Verification: Not uploading ID documents promptly can lock withdrawals.
